Transaction 58084ccf5e78fe3801e2f1649e96161b10064fa8a1cf8d738fe1e55a8271a908

25 Input
2 Outputs
  • 58084ccf5e78fe3801e2f1649e96161b10064fa8a1cf8d738fe1e55a8271a908:0
  • value  990677
    address  38X4zsJT1aMY3W8duMRdQQKT5x2NussrhX
  • 58084ccf5e78fe3801e2f1649e96161b10064fa8a1cf8d738fe1e55a8271a908:1
  • value  161191727
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s